Temperature Sensors - NTC Thermistors are a type of thermistor element based on the negative temperature coefficient characteristic. It is made of semiconductor material, and its resistance value significantly decreases with increasing temperature. NTC thermistors have the characteristics of fast response speed, high sensitivity, good accuracy, and high cost-effectiveness. The core part is composed of NTC material, which is connected to the measurement circuit through a bridge circuit or a digital converter interface to convert temperature changes into electrical signals for output, achieving precise measurement and control of temperature.
Application
Temperature Sensors - NTC Thermistors are widely used in various fields such as consumer electronics, automotive electronics, industrial control, medical equipment, etc. In consumer electronics, it is commonly used for temperature monitoring of devices such as smartphones and tablets to protect hardware from overheating damage. In the automotive industry, it is used to monitor key parts such as engine temperature and battery temperature to ensure the safe operation of vehicles. In industrial control systems, NTC thermistors are key components for achieving precise temperature control and play an important role in heat treatment, refrigeration equipment, environmental monitoring, and other applications. In medical equipment, it is also used for temperature measurement in devices such as thermometers and constant temperature incubators, ensuring the accuracy and safety of medical processes.
